Sean Mason, a high school sophomore, had a wonderful idea to help make a young boy's Christmas wish come true! Dalton Dingus, a terminally ill child in Kentucky, hopes to break the Guinness Book of World Records' record for most Christmas cards received this year.
After learning of Dalton's wish, Sean developed a plan to help Dalton achieve his goal. In conjunction with Mrs. McCracken's English classes and many other willing teachers, staff members, and students, Sean is sending over 350 Christmas cards to Dalton just in time for the holiday.
